温馨提示×

如何在Linux上安装和配置XRender

小樊
55
2025-07-04 10:19:15
栏目: 智能运维

在Linux上安装和配置XRender通常涉及以下步骤:

安装XRender

  1. 更新系统包列表

    sudo apt update 
  2. 安装XRender库 XRender通常是X Window System的一部分,因此可以通过包管理器安装。以下是在基于Debian的系统(如Ubuntu)上的命令:

    sudo apt install libxrender1 

    在基于Red Hat的系统(如Fedora)上,可以使用:

    sudo dnf install libXrender 

    在Arch Linux上,可以使用:

    sudo pacman -S libxrender 

配置XRender

XRender通常不需要特别的配置,因为它会自动检测和使用系统中的图形硬件加速功能。但是,如果你遇到问题,可以尝试以下步骤:

  1. 检查XRender是否正常工作 你可以使用xrender命令行工具来测试XRender是否正常工作。首先,确保xrender工具已安装:

    sudo apt install x11-apps 

    然后,运行以下命令来测试XRender:

    xrender -version 

    如果显示版本信息,说明XRender已正确安装。

  2. 检查OpenGL支持 XRender依赖于OpenGL进行硬件加速。确保你的系统支持OpenGL,并且OpenGL驱动程序已正确安装。你可以使用以下命令来检查OpenGL版本:

    glxinfo | grep "OpenGL version" 

    如果显示OpenGL版本信息,说明OpenGL支持正常。

  3. 配置环境变量 有时,配置环境变量可以帮助解决XRender的问题。你可以尝试设置以下环境变量:

    export LD_LIBRARY_PATH=/usr/lib/x86_64-linux-gnu:$LD_LIBRARY_PATH 

    这个命令将/usr/lib/x86_64-linux-gnu目录添加到动态链接器的搜索路径中,这通常是XRender库所在的位置。

常见问题及解决方法

  • XRender无法启动 确保X服务器正在运行,并且你有足够的权限访问图形硬件。

  • OpenGL加速不可用 确保你的显卡驱动程序已正确安装,并且支持OpenGL。你可以尝试更新显卡驱动程序或使用开源驱动程序(如Mesa)。

通过以上步骤,你应该能够在Linux系统上成功安装和配置XRender。如果仍然遇到问题,建议查看系统日志或相关文档以获取更多帮助。

0